Background: The Dryads who protected the forest were not inclined to permit trespass by humans, however such was Liliana's beauty, that the forest spirits welcomed her as one of their own. A talented young mage, Liliana's magic thrived under the tutelage of the forest's protectors, fueled by the abundance of life around her.

In time her love of nature, beauty, and growth led her to to bear two children, sisters born two years apart, though none but Liliana knew who had fathered them. The beauty of Liliana's girls matched her own, and as they grew she taught them the ways of the forest and the purity of nature's magic.

Time passed and eventually Liliana's beauty began to fade. It was around then that her past lover, the father of her daughters, paid a visit. Eerily he seemed not to have aged a day, and aware of her vulnerability he seized on her vanity, lamenting that the passing of the years had been so unkind, ravaging her once renowned beauty. Still, it was not too late for their daughters he promised, for he had the means to preserve their youth forever, while they were at their peak.

Before Liliana even realised what she had agreed to her daughters came before her, their dark beauty and unnatural thirst an affrond to all that she valued. When her magics failed to heal them she turned to darker arts, driven mad with grief and guilt. Manipulated and beguiled by her new master it was not long defore the dark magics enveloped her. And so the Hag of the Dark Woods was born.

Background: Determined that Camilla not suffer the same fate as her younger sister Isabella, Liliana wove her natural magics, binding her cursed daughter with the flourishing life force of the forest around her. The spells were not without effect. Camilla found she could now move through the forest in an almost ethereal way, melding with trees and undergrowth as though a part of them. Unfortunately the magic did nothing to dampen her thirst for blood.

The trees she moved through left their mark on her, her dainty hands twisting into bestial wooden talons, and large sections of skin shedding away to reveal coarse bark. Neither did she leave the forest unchanged. In her wake saplings and shrubbery withered and died, or worse vegetation contorted into terrifying monstrosities, no longer satiated by soil and water, their roots flailing from the ground in search of blood and flesh.

The forest grew ever darker, animals fled in terror or were eaten by the tree themselves. Hence the Dark Woods came into being.

@Tawg: Spot on! It sure is a skeleton pulling an arrow out of it's head :skull: If I take some better pics I will try to show some of the details.

Good guess but the claw is actually a Dryad claw that I liked the look of. I painted it the same colour as the tree and tried to blend it into her own skin tone.

This particular water effect (vallejo) is kind of a paste so no box required. Only the second time I have tried it. It dries hard and clear but I mixed some tamiya clear red and a bit of brown wash in to try for a bloody colour.
